Captain D's Norfolk VA
Add Website
Close
Captain D's
Be first to review 112 East 21st Street,Norfolk VA 23517 Phone Number: (757) 625-6074
Captain D's Store Hours
Hours may fluctuate
Post a review
Captain D's Nearby
Locations Closest to You miles-
Captain D's - Norfolk 831 East Little Creek Road4.36
-
Captain D's - Portsmouth 3921 Victory Blvd5.70
-
Captain D's - Norfolk 6667 Virginia Beach Boulevard5.99